Aerospace & Defense

AI is transforming Aerospace & Defense by enabling smarter, faster, and more efficient operations. It powers predictive maintenance to prevent equipment failures, enhances autonomous drones and aircraft for surveillance and combat, and optimizes logistics and supply chains. AI also improves threat detection, cybersecurity, and mission planning through real-time data analysis, reducing risks and costs while boosting operational readiness and decision-making in both military and civilian aviation.
AI-Driven Predictive Maintenance for Aerospace & Defense
In an era where operational efficiency and mission readiness are paramount, the Aerospace & Defense (A&D) industry faces mounting pressure to minimize downtime, reduce costs, and ensure regulatory compliance. Predictive Maintenance (PdM), powered by Artificial Intelligence (AI) and the Internet of Things (IoT), represents a transformative approach to asset management. By leveraging real-time data analytics, machine learning, and digital twin technology, organizations can transition from reactive maintenance to proactive, condition-based strategies.

AI-Powered Fraud Detection in Defense Contracts
Fraud in defense contracts costs governments and taxpayers billions annually, with schemes ranging from inflated pricing to phantom deliveries. The Aerospace & Defense (A&D) industry requires robust, AI-driven fraud detection to combat sophisticated financial crimes while ensuring compliance with regulations like the False Claims Act (FCA) and DFARS. This whitepaper explores how machine learning, blockchain, and anomaly detection can identify fraud patterns, reduce risks, and enhance transparency in defense procurement.
